### Saving a File
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Before (❌ saved as flat JSON)**:
 | 
						|
```json
 | 
						|
{
 | 
						|
  "elements": [],
 | 
						|
  "appState": {},
 | 
						|
  "files": {}
 | 
						|
}
 | 
						|
```
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**After (✅ saved in Obsidian format)**:
 | 
						|
```markdown
 | 
						|
---
 | 
						|
excalidraw-plugin: parsed
 | 
						|
tags: [excalidraw]
 | 
						|
---
 | 
						|
# Excalidraw Data
 | 
						|
## Drawing
 | 
						|
```compressed-json
 | 
						|
<LZ-String compressed data>
 | 
						|
```
 | 
						|
```

## 🐛 Troubleshooting
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
### Issue: 400 Bad Request
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Symptom**: `GET /api/files/<path> 400 (Bad Request)`
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Cause**: Using old splat route format
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Fix**: Already fixed! The code now uses query params.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
### Issue: Invalid Excalidraw Format
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Symptom**: "Invalid Excalidraw format" error
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Cause**: File uses wrong compression (zlib instead of LZ-String)
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Fix**: Already fixed! The parser now uses LZ-String.
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
### Issue: File Won't Open in Obsidian
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Symptom**: Obsidian shows error when opening file
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Cause**: File not in proper Obsidian format
 | 
						|
 | 
						|
**Fix**: Already fixed! Files are now saved with correct format.
